解决GitHub下载速度慢的问题——知乎上的有效方法

在如今的开发环境中,GitHub已经成为程序员和开发者们不可或缺的工具。然而,许多用户在下载GitHub上的项目时常常面临速度慢的问题。这不仅影响工作效率,也可能造成项目进度的延误。本文将围绕GitHub下载速度慢的问题展开,结合知乎上热议的解决方案,帮助大家提升下载速度。

为什么GitHub下载速度慢?

GitHub速度慢的原因可能有多方面:

  • 网络原因:访问GitHub时,可能由于网络拥堵或连接不稳定,导致下载速度受限。
  • 地域因素:某些地区的用户访问GitHub的线路不够通畅,造成速度减缓。
  • GitHub服务器负载:在高峰时段,GitHub的服务器负载可能较高,从而影响下载速度。

如何提高GitHub下载速度?

为了解决GitHub下载太慢的问题,用户可以尝试以下几种方法:

1. 使用代理工具

使用代理服务器或VPN可以有效地提升GitHub的下载速度,具体步骤如下:

  • 选择一个可靠的代理工具,确保其支持SSH和HTTP/HTTPS协议。
  • 配置代理设置,确保GitHub的请求通过代理服务器发送。
  • 进行下载时,测试速度变化。

2. 使用GitHub镜像

一些开发者社区会提供GitHub的镜像站点,用户可以从这些镜像站点下载项目,通常会更快。常见的GitHub镜像包括:

3. 修改Hosts文件

通过修改计算机的Hosts文件,可以加速GitHub的访问速度:

  • 打开Hosts文件(Windows系统位于 C:\Windows\System32\drivers\etc\hosts,Linux和macOS则位于 /etc/hosts)。

  • 在文件中添加以下内容(需要先找到对应的IP地址):

    192.30.253.113 github.com 192.30.253.112 www.github.com

  • 保存后重启网络连接。

4. 使用GitHub Desktop或命令行工具

使用GitHub的客户端工具,例如GitHub Desktop或Git命令行,通常能提高下载速度。它们在处理大文件或多个文件时比浏览器更有效率。具体步骤包括:

  • 下载并安装GitHub Desktop。
  • 登录账户并克隆所需项目。

GitHub下载的最佳实践

为了提高GitHub的下载效率,用户还可以采取以下最佳实践:

  • 定期更新工具:确保你的下载工具或插件是最新版本。
  • 使用SSH协议:对于需要频繁下载的用户,使用SSH协议可能会更快。
  • 避免高峰时间:选择在网络流量较低的时段下载项目。

常见问题解答(FAQ)

GitHub下载速度慢怎么办?

如果你遇到GitHub下载速度慢的问题,可以尝试使用上述提到的代理工具、镜像站点,或者直接修改Hosts文件来提升下载速度。也可以考虑使用GitHub Desktop等工具。

为什么GitHub下载总是很慢?

可能是由于网络连接不稳定、地域因素影响或GitHub服务器负载高造成的。建议在网络流量低峰时段进行下载。

使用VPN会加快GitHub下载速度吗?

是的,使用VPN可以改善与GitHub之间的网络连接,从而提高下载速度。但需注意选择可靠的VPN服务。

有没有其他工具可以加速GitHub下载?

除了VPN和代理工具外,可以尝试使用GitHub的镜像站点或者专业的下载管理工具。

总结

在这个信息时代,GitHub下载太慢的问题确实困扰着不少用户,但通过合理的解决方案和技巧,我们完全可以提升下载速度。希望本文所提供的策略能帮助到大家,使得每次下载都能更加顺利高效。

正文完